GE Aerospace
INDUSTRIALS · AEROSPACE & DEFENSE · USA
General Electric Company (GE) is an American multinational conglomerate incorporated in New York City and headquartered in Boston. As of 2018, the company operates through the following segments: aviation, healthcare, power, renewable energy, digital industry, additive manufacturing and venture capital and finance.
Mastech Holdings Inc
INDUSTRIALS · STAFFING & EMPLOYMENT SERVICES · USA
Mastech Digital, Inc. provides digital transformation IT services to large, medium, and small businesses in the United States. The company is headquartered in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.
